About 8 Hornbeams Avenue

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

8 Hornbeams Avenue is a mid-terrace house in Enfield (EN1 4RA). It has a recorded floor area of 88 m² (around 946 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(May 2009) shows a C (score 69), just inside the C band. The latest certificate is from May 2009,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.

No sales recorded with HM Land Registry

That can mean the property has never traded since the registry began publishing in 1995, was a new build that hasn't been registered yet, or is held in the same hands long-term.
